<< I didn't know that "A" was used for bicycles. Anyone remember Matchless
   G85 CS scramblers (and P-11 Nortons) with "531" decals?
    >> Reynolds had quite a big business building motorcycle frames. And the classic Norton Featherbed was a 531 frame. Plus the Cheney and Metisse frames were 531. Phil Brown In San Francisco
